๋ฐ์ํ
ํ์ด์ฌ์์ ๋ฆฌ์คํธ ๊ฐ ์ค ํน์ ๊ฐ๋ค์ ์ ๊ฑฐํ๊ธฐ ์ํ ์ฝ๋๋ฅผ ์ค๋ช ํ๋ ๊ธ์ ๋๋ค.
ํ์ด์ฌ์ ๋ค๋ฅธ ์ธ์ด๋ค๊ณผ๋ ๋ค๋ฅด๊ฒ ๋ฆฌ์คํธ(๋ฐฐ์ด)์์ ํน์ ๊ฐ๋ค์ ๋ชจ๋ ์ ๊ฑฐํ๋ ํจ์๊ฐ ์์ต๋๋ค.
๋ค๋ฅธ ๋ฐฉ๋ฒ๋ ์๊ฒ ์ง๋ง ์ ๋ ๋ค์๊ณผ ๊ฐ์ด ์ฝ๋๋ฅผ ๊ตฌํํ์ต๋๋ค.
a = [1,2,3,3,3,3,5,5,5]
remove_set = {3,5}
result = [i for i in a if i not in remove_set]
print(result)#[1, 2]
a ๋ฆฌ์คํธ์ 3, 5๊ฐ ์ค๋ณต๋์ด ์๋ ๋ฐ remove_set๊ณผ ์ปดํ๋ฆฌํจ์ ์ ์ฌ์ฉํ์ฌ ์ฝ๊ฒ ์ ๊ฑฐํ ์ ์์ต๋๋ค.
๋ฐ์ํ
'...' ์นดํ ๊ณ ๋ฆฌ์ ๋ค๋ฅธ ๊ธ
[Python] ์์ด, ์กฐํฉ ๋ผ์ด๋ธ๋ฌ๋ฆฌ itertools (0) | 2021.02.17 |
---|---|
[Python] ํ์ด์ฌ 2์ฐจ์ ๋ฆฌ์คํธ ์ด๊ธฐํ (0) | 2021.02.17 |
[Python] ๋ฌธ์์ด ํจ์ ์ด ์ ๋ฆฌ (0) | 2021.02.14 |
[Python] Set() ์ธํธ ํจ์ (0) | 2021.02.13 |
[Python] ๋ฆฌ์คํธ ์กฐ์ ํจ์ (0) | 2021.02.13 |